Transaction 86e963cd5186c61f6adc31ec8de472bf6f18a00ac63bb3eacaa654232dd35aec
1 Input
1 Output
-
86e963cd5186c61f6adc31ec8de472bf6f18a00ac63bb3eacaa654232dd35aec:0
- value
- 436090588
- script pubkey
- OP_0 OP_PUSHBYTES_20 ea68f025510c00356760395edfb0eca7a21e41b3
- address
- bc1qaf50qf23psqr2emq890dlv8v573pusdn02v5zj